Victoria precipitation in September

Victoria is a region in Australia. In September precipitation ranges from moderate in Mildura with 31 mm of rainfall to high in Marysville with 136 mm of rainfall. It is the wettest month of the year.

Heavy rainfall has been defined as more than 160 mm precipitation. High: 90 mm to 160 mm. Moderate: 30 mm to 90 mm. Low: 5 mm to 30 mm.

  • How much rainfall does Victoria receive in September?
  • Melbourne in September is characterized by an average rainfall of 69 mm, leading to a combination of both wet and sunny days. Melbourne experiences its highest rainfall in this month of the year. Come prepared by bringing an umbrella.

  • What is the wettest city in September in Victoria?
  • Our data indicates that Marysville holds the record for the most average rainfall with 136 mm.

  • What is the driest city in September in Victoria?
  • Based on our records, Mildura registers the lowest average precipitation, with only 31 mm.
